Dear Interested Volunteers,

It's that time of year again The Birmingham Zoo is looking for volunteers to make Boo at the Zoo (BATZ) and ZooLight Safari fun and exciting events for kids and families. Both events are sponsored by Wells Fargo. It takes about 100 volunteers per night for BATZ and 50 per night for Zoolights. I would greatly appreciate your help in informing eligible students, teachers, friends, family members and others about these upcoming volunteer opportunities.

During Boo at the Zoo, there are many different positions for volunteers. We need a "voice" inside a talking pumpkin, help at candy stations and volunteers to distribute maps and help with directions. We also need help loading and unloading the train and staffing train crossings for safety.

Volunteer Basics:

All volunteers must be at least 14 years of age to volunteer. Adult volunteers must be affiliated with a group, organization, business or corporation in order to be considered for this opportunity. We have a maximum number of volunteer positions available each night, and spaces will fill up quickly, so please sign up in advance. Also, remember that all volunteers must sign in upon arrival at the Zoo and out when leaving the Zoo to ensure that we know that all volunteers have completed their assignments. All volunteers must bring a signed release form. Teens (those under 18) must have a parent's or guardian's signature on their form in order to volunteer. If you need proof of your volunteer hours for this event, please bring a sheet with you and we will sign it when you sign-out for the evening. Hour sheets will not be handed out or signed after you leave Zoo grounds.

Volunteer Check-in and shift information : All volunteers will check-in at the education building located to the right of the front gate at 4:30pm and continue volunteering until 9:30pm. No split shifts, shifts that begin after 4:30pm, or shifts that end before 9:30pm will be accepted. Teens should be dropped off and picked up at the front entrance to the Zoo when they are done volunteering.


Volunteer Guidelines: Please remember to have fun and follow directions. Inappropriate volunteer behavior may result in the dismissal or banning of that volunteer from volunteering at the Zoo. Volunteers are to perform assigned tasks only. They are asked not to partake in any rides or attractions unless instructed otherwise by the Volunteer Manager or Volunteer Coordinator. Volunteers do not take or eat candy from the Zoo candy stations. They are expected to be courteous and use good judgment. Breaks are given for all jobs but volunteers must be able to follow directions and stay in their assigned job until they have volunteer to relieve them.

Please note: The Birmingham Zoo does not offer court-ordered community service as a volunteer opportunity.

Attire : BATZ- Family friendly costumes may be worn.

Dinner and Valuables: Please do not bring anything of value to the Zoo. The Zoo is not responsible for any lost items. The Zoo does not have a place to leave purses or other items. If you leave your items, you will have to be responsible for any losses. Please eat before you come to this event. You should have time for breaks but they may be at odd times due to scheduling.

Weather: Please remember to dress according to the weather. If it is raining, please call the Zoo to inquire about the status of Boo at the Zoo at 205-879-0409.

Boo at the Zoo Dates and Times
4:30pm to 9:30pm October 14-15, 19-22, 26-31

Costumes: Although optional, we would like for the volunteers to dress in family-friendly costumes. Please remember that costumes cannot be gory, suggestive, too scary or revealing. I and the Zoo staff will be the final judge. Please remember that this event is for kids from 6 months to about 10 years of age. We cannot have costumes that are inappropriate. If you think that we might say no, then please alter the costume. We don't want to send anyone home because of costumes or behavior.
